共用方式為


Popup.AllowsTransparency 屬性

定義

取得或設定值,指出 Popup 控制項是否可以包含透明的內容。

public:
 property bool AllowsTransparency { bool get(); void set(bool value); };
public bool AllowsTransparency { get; set; }
member this.AllowsTransparency : bool with get, set
Public Property AllowsTransparency As Boolean

屬性值

Boolean

如果 Popup 控制項可以包含透明的內容,則為 true;否則為 false。 預設為 false

範例

下列範例示範如何在 控制項上 Popup 設定 AllowsTransparency 屬性。

myPopup.AllowsTransparency = true;
myPopup.AllowsTransparency = True
<DockPanel  Width="500" Background="Aqua">
  <Popup Placement="Center" PlacementRectangle="0,0,30,50"  
          IsOpen ="True" AllowsTransparency="True"
          PopupAnimation="Fade">
    <TextBlock Background="Purple">Popup Text</TextBlock>
  </Popup>
</DockPanel>

備註

Popup當應用程式執行完全信任時,控制項只能包含透明內容。 完全信任執行的應用程式可以完整存取系統資源,而且通常會安裝在本機系統上。 如需詳細資訊,請參閱 安全性 (WPF)

當 裝載于 XAML 瀏覽器應用程式中時, (XBAP) , Popup 這個屬性便無法設定 true 為 。

AllowsTransparency如果在不完全信任的應用程式中將 屬性設定 true 為 , AllowsTransparency 屬性值就會變更為 false 。 在瀏覽器中裝載的應用程式是未完全信任執行的應用程式範例。

相依性屬性資訊

識別碼欄位 AllowsTransparencyProperty
設定為 的中繼資料屬性 true

適用於

另請參閱